ROBERT PYE Obituary

It is with great sadness that we announce the unexpected passing of Dr. Robert John Pye on January 29, 2025, in his 82nd year. A devoted husband to Karen Pye (previously Sneddon, nee Race) for over 32 years; and a loving father to Kevin Sneddon (Allison Shepherd-Sneddon), Rahat Pye (Tim Welsh), Jackie Pye (Steve McDonald) and Cindy (Don) Clearwater. He was a proud grandfather to Roxana, Ava, Asha, Inaya, and Gabby. Predeceased by his father, John (Jack) Pye; and his mother, Margaret Pye (nee Curry). A graduate of the University of Toronto in Oral and Maxillofacial Surgery '71, Dr. Pye's professional journey was a remarkable one. For more than 50 years, he devoted himself to his practice. He started his career in Toronto, moving soon after to Burlington, and reaching both the Halton and Hamilton areas. He proudly retired in 2022 at 80 years. Dr. Pye's contributions to the profession went beyond his clinical work; he was deeply involved with the Ontario Dental Association, a pioneer in his field, and a highly respected colleague, mentor and friend to many in the dental community. In addition to his professional accomplishments, Bob had a diverse range of passions. He took great pleasure in spending time with his family, grandkids and his dogs. He enjoyed travelling, loved music and cars, had a strong palate for chocolate, and was an avid sports fan. Bob was a sincere, kind and gentle soul with a genuine curiosity and interest in everyone he met. And importantly, he had a great sense of humour.
